The brief

What to know about Oaklands Park.

The postcode for Oaklands Park is 5046 (SA), part of Greater Adelaide.

The median house price in Oaklands Park is $1,092,500.

Oaklands Park (5046) sits in the Marion region of South Australia. The median house here is $1,092,500, well above the South Australia median of around $720K. Prices have moved +15% over the past year, well clear of the South Australia average (5%).

Oaklands Park has roughly 3,948 residents, with a typical family-age mix. Households are a roughly even mix of owners and renters. The area is somewhat walkable for a typical errand run, but a car still helps for grocery runs and weekend trips.

Day to day

What it’s like to live here.

Oaklands Park scores 58/100 on walkability, which makes it somewhat walkable with limited public transport. A short drive opens up most amenities; a car-light household is workable but not optimal.

Summer days here average around 28°C (warm), winter mornings around 7°C (cool). Annual rainfall lands at about 448mm. Data comes from the Bureau of Meteorology's Adelaide (Kent Town) station, 11.1km away.

Schooling within or near the suburb covers 7 government primary, 4 government secondary, 3 Catholic, 4 independent.

Who lives here

Demographics.

The 2021 Census put Oaklands Park's population at 3,948, with a median age of 39. That sits as a typical family-age mix. Households are a roughly even mix of owners and renters (48% own, 48% rent), which shapes everything from school catchment stability to how often properties turn over. Lone-person households are notable here (40%), often a marker of unit-heavy stock and walkable infrastructure.

For investors

Investment overview.

Gross rental yield on houses sits at 2.87% (median rent $602/wk against a $1,092,500 price tag). Units yield 8.53% gross, often the better cash-flow play for first-time investors. With 48% of households renting, the leasing market is established and vacancy risk tends to be lower than in owner-dominated suburbs. The 12-month growth of +15% adds a capital-growth case on top of the yield.

Gross rental yield is annual rent divided by purchase price, before expenses. It does not account for vacancy rates, management fees, maintenance, or financing costs. Use this as a starting point for further research.
